Through a mutual agreement with the Avon
Free Public Library, The Avon Historical Society dedicated the Marian M. Hunter
History Room on February 4, 1989.
It is named in honor of Marian M. Hunter, long-time librarian and historian of Avon. It is presently located in the library boardroom but will move to more suitable quarters upon completion of the library expansion. It is staffed by Society volunteers chaired by Sally Garvin.
Researchers and interested residents may find information on the general history of the town, original old homes and buildings in Avon, and genealogies of original families. The collection includes photographs, postcards, scrapbooks, maps, deeds, and other pieces of memorabilia. The first library for the town of Avon is a "must see."
